: Hey everyone, Sean here. So I've got some pretty exciting news on my end that I wanted to share with all of you. Two big announcements for me and for the show. First piece of news. After more than five and a half years at Drift, I've decided it's time for me to take on my next challenge. Drift has been a career altering experience for me. I wouldn't have this show or the connection that I've created with all of you. without Drift, and I'm so grateful for my time there, the teammates I've had, the company we built, and the work that we did. In operations, you learn pretty early on that having the right internal partners can have an outsized impact on the work that you do. I've been very fortunate to have had a long list of amazing partners during my time at Drift, across sales, customer teams, and more. None of those partners have been more influential on me than Michelle Peach and Niche Murthy. Michelle was an early sales leader at Drift and one of my first partners when I showed up in January of 2018. We met daily, often multiple times per day to keep the wheels from coming off the car as we grappled with the thrills and the challenges that came with building a sales team in hypergrowth. Michelle came armed with her experiences from DataDog's own meteoric rise, and her teams at Drift responded to her calming, practical, and driving presence on the sales floor. Not long after that, Niche joined as an early leader in customer success, bringing with him the lessons from both EMC's leadership development track, as well as his own high growth experience from Klaviyo. Niche and I partnered to figure out what great looked like when it came to customer health. renewals and specializing all the roles and responsibilities that you find post-sale. There was nothing that Niche and I couldn't solve with a whiteboard and a closed conference room. Both of them brought out the best in me, and I hope that I did the same for them. Which brings me to my second piece of news. I am thrilled to announce that I'm teaming up with Michelle and Niche once again as a founding partner at Mine at Light Consulting. What I've learned about myself is that I do my best work at the intersection of go-to-market strategy and execution. And that's exactly what this new role is gonna allow me to do. With our group's combined expertise that now spans sales, customer success, and operations, we have this fully staffed core of go-to-market leaders to help companies build revenue engines that will stand the test of time.
